Parameters Relating to the Actuator Operating Characteristics

 PIO jog speed

When the selected PIO pattern is “1” (teaching mode [teaching type]), this parameter defines the jog speed to be
applied when jog input commands are received from the PLC.
The factory setting is “100 [mm/sec].”
Set an appropriate value in parameter No. 26 in accordance with the purpose of use.
The maximum speed is limited to “250 [mm/sec].”
(Note) Parameter No. 47 (PIO jog speed 2) is not used for this controller.

 PIO inching distance

When the selected PIO pattern is “1” (teaching mode [teaching type]), this parameter defines the inching
distance to be applied when inching input commands are received from the PLC.
The factory setting is “0.1 [mm].”
Set an appropriate value in parameter No. 48 in accordance with the purpose of use.
The maximum limit is limited to “1 [mm].”
(Note) Parameter No. 49 (PIO inching distance 2) is not used for this controller.

 Default speed

The factory setting is the rated speed of the actuator.
When a target position is set in an unregistered position table, the setting in this parameter will be used as the
speed data for the applicable position number.
To reduce the default speed from the rated speed, change the setting in parameter No. 8.

 Default acceleration/deceleration

The factory setting is the rated acceleration/deceleration of the actuator.
This value is treated as the acceleration/deceleration data corresponding to the applicable position number when
a target position has been written to the unregistered position table.
To reduce the default acceleration/deceleration from the rated acceleration/deceleration, change the setting in
parameter No. 9.

 Default positioning band (in-position)

The factory setting is “0.10 [mm].”
This value is treated as the positioning band data corresponding to the applicable position number when a target
position has been written to the unregistered position table.
Increasing the default positioning band will allow the position complete signal to be output early. Change the
setting in parameter No. 10, as necessary.
